test(spec): macros, reader, host-interop, namespaces — fix def-doc, resolve, %&
Final spec areas. Bugs caught and fixed: - (def name docstring value) used the docstring as the value; now the 3-arg docstring form binds the value and records :doc meta - resolve was a nil stub; now a special form resolving a symbol to its var (nil if unresolved). Added find-ns (non-creating lookup) and ns-name. - in-ns didn't evaluate its arg, so (in-ns 'foo) failed; now evaluates it per Clojure (the integration test's unquoted form updated to the quoted idiom) - #(... %& ...) built %& as a positional param instead of a & rest param; now emits (fn* [... & gen] ...) so %& captures the rest Full public-API spec layer now in place. conformance 218/218, jpm test green.
